The Lifecycle of a 911 Call in Richmond

When a resident or visitor in Richmond initiates a call to 911, the request enters a sophisticated, multi-layered Public Safety Answering Point (PSAP) infrastructure. In 2026, the City of Richmond Department of Emergency Communications (DEC) manages these requests through an Integrated Computer-Aided Dispatch (CAD) system. The process is designed for high-availability redundancy, ensuring that even during periods of high call volume, emergency services remain accessible.



  1. Call Initiation: The call is routed via Enhanced 911 (E911) protocols, which transmit Phase II location data, providing the dispatcher with the caller’s approximate latitude and longitude.
  2. Call Intake and Triaging: Certified Public Safety Telecommunicators (PSTs) utilize Priority Dispatch protocols. This ensures that life-threatening calls, such as cardiac arrests or active violence, are prioritized ahead of non-emergency service requests.
  3. Dispatch Coordination: The CAD system automatically notifies the closest available units from the Richmond Police Department (RPD), Richmond Fire Department (RFD), or Richmond Ambulance Authority (RAA).
  4. Operational Handoff: Once units are deployed, the dispatcher maintains radio contact to update responders on evolving scene safety or patient conditions.


Strategic Infrastructure and Technological Standards for 2026

Richmond’s emergency communication network has undergone significant upgrades heading into 2026. The shift toward Next Generation 911 (NG911) enables the transmission of multimedia—including photos and live video streams—directly from the caller’s mobile device to the dispatch console. This transition is governed by strict industry standards to ensure interoperability between regional stakeholders and the state-level Virginia Department of Emergency Management.

Operational Continuity Protocol

System Redundancy Richmond maintains a geo-diverse backup facility to ensure that if the primary PSAP experiences a catastrophic failure, 911 calls are seamlessly rerouted within milliseconds.

Cybersecurity Framework The 2026 network architecture employs zero-trust security models. Every access point, from remote dispatch terminals to mobile data computers (MDCs) inside police cruisers, undergoes real-time multi-factor authentication to prevent unauthorized network intrusion or data interception.

The Role of the Richmond Ambulance Authority (RAA)

The Richmond Ambulance Authority functions as a high-performance EMS system. In 2026, their operational metrics are monitored through a rigorous data-driven dashboard that tracks everything from engine idle times to patient outcome KPIs. Unlike standard municipal ambulance services, the RAA operates under a performance-based contract that mandates specific compliance standards for response times across all census tracts within the city limits.

It is important for citizens to understand that while RAA provides emergency medical transport, they are not the entity that manages public safety non-emergency inquiries. For non-life-threatening concerns, residents are encouraged to use the city’s 311 portal rather than 911, which helps maintain the integrity of the emergency line for actual life-safety crises.



Addressing Call Volume and False Alarms

One of the most persistent challenges facing the Richmond emergency response network in 2026 is the influx of "accidental" or "pocket dial" 911 calls. These calls consume critical bandwidth and human capital. Modern handsets now include automated crash detection features; while revolutionary for life-saving, these features occasionally trigger false alerts due to high-impact sports or transportation vibrations.

If a caller reaches 911 accidentally, they are instructed to remain on the line and inform the dispatcher that there is no emergency. Hanging up immediately often forces the dispatcher to initiate a "welfare check" protocol, which involves sending officers to the GPS coordinates provided, effectively wasting resources that could be allocated to genuine emergencies.



Frequently Asked Questions (FAQ)

What is the best way to report a non-emergency in Richmond? Residents should utilize the Richmond 311 non-emergency system for matters such as noise complaints, road debris, or general city service inquiries. By reserving 911 for life-threatening emergencies, you ensure that the telecommunicators can dedicate their full focus to critical safety threats.

Does my phone need a cellular plan to call 911? No, in Richmond, any mobile device that is powered on and capable of connecting to any wireless network can place a 911 call, regardless of whether the device has an active service plan. However, you must be in an area with some form of cellular tower signal to transmit the request.

Will the dispatcher track my location automatically? Yes, thanks to NG911 advancements in 2026, dispatchers receive precise E911 coordinates from your device's GPS hardware. While this technology is highly accurate, it remains best practice to verbally confirm your physical address to the dispatcher whenever possible.

Can I send a text message to 911 in Richmond? Yes, "Text-to-911" is fully supported across all Richmond emergency channels. This is particularly useful for individuals who are speech-impaired, in a situation where speaking could endanger their lives, or if cellular voice signal strength is too weak for a standard phone call.

How does the city prioritize fire incidents? Fire incidents are assessed based on the occupancy type and reported smoke or flame visibility. Dispatchers use the Fire Priority Dispatch System (FPDS) to gather specific data, such as whether a structure is residential or commercial and if there are known entrapments, ensuring the appropriate number of apparatus are deployed immediately.
